C# Class System.Net.Http.Functional.Tests.HttpClientHandler_ServerCertificates_Test

Mostra file Open project: dotnet/corefx

Public Properties

Property Type Description
CertificateValidationServers object[][]
CertificateValidationServersAndExpectedPolicies object[][]

Private Properties

Property Type Description
CurlSslVersionDescription string
NoCallback_BadCertificate_ThrowsException System.Threading.Tasks.Task
NoCallback_RevokedCertificate_NoRevocationChecking_Succeeds System.Threading.Tasks.Task
NoCallback_RevokedCertificate_RevocationChecking_Fails System.Threading.Tasks.Task
NoCallback_ValidCertificate_CallbackNotCalled System.Threading.Tasks.Task
PostAsync_Post_ChannelBinding_ConfiguredCorrectly System.Threading.Tasks.Task
SSLBackendNotSupported_Callback_ThrowsPlatformNotSupportedException System.Threading.Tasks.Task
SSLBackendNotSupported_Revocation_ThrowsPlatformNotSupportedException System.Threading.Tasks.Task
UseCallback_BadCertificate_ExpectedPolicyErrors System.Threading.Tasks.Task
UseCallback_CallbackReturnsFailure_ThrowsException System.Threading.Tasks.Task
UseCallback_CallbackThrowsException_ExceptionPropagates System.Threading.Tasks.Task
UseCallback_HaveNoCredsAndUseAuthenticatedCustomProxyAndPostToSecureServer_ProxyAuthenticationRequiredStatusCode void
UseCallback_NotSecureConnection_CallbackNotCalled System.Threading.Tasks.Task
UseCallback_ValidCertificate_ExpectedValuesDuringCallback System.Threading.Tasks.Task

Public Methods

Method Description
UseCallback_ValidCertificate_ExpectedValuesDuringCallback_Urls ( ) : IEnumerable

Private Methods

Method Description
CurlSslVersionDescription ( ) : string
NoCallback_BadCertificate_ThrowsException ( string url ) : System.Threading.Tasks.Task
NoCallback_RevokedCertificate_NoRevocationChecking_Succeeds ( ) : System.Threading.Tasks.Task
NoCallback_RevokedCertificate_RevocationChecking_Fails ( ) : System.Threading.Tasks.Task
NoCallback_ValidCertificate_CallbackNotCalled ( ) : System.Threading.Tasks.Task
PostAsync_Post_ChannelBinding_ConfiguredCorrectly ( ) : System.Threading.Tasks.Task
SSLBackendNotSupported_Callback_ThrowsPlatformNotSupportedException ( ) : System.Threading.Tasks.Task
SSLBackendNotSupported_Revocation_ThrowsPlatformNotSupportedException ( ) : System.Threading.Tasks.Task
UseCallback_BadCertificate_ExpectedPolicyErrors ( string url, SslPolicyErrors expectedErrors ) : System.Threading.Tasks.Task
UseCallback_CallbackReturnsFailure_ThrowsException ( ) : System.Threading.Tasks.Task
UseCallback_CallbackThrowsException_ExceptionPropagates ( ) : System.Threading.Tasks.Task
UseCallback_HaveNoCredsAndUseAuthenticatedCustomProxyAndPostToSecureServer_ProxyAuthenticationRequiredStatusCode ( ) : void
UseCallback_NotSecureConnection_CallbackNotCalled ( ) : System.Threading.Tasks.Task
UseCallback_ValidCertificate_ExpectedValuesDuringCallback ( Uri url, bool checkRevocation ) : System.Threading.Tasks.Task

Method Details

UseCallback_ValidCertificate_ExpectedValuesDuringCallback_Urls() public static method

public static UseCallback_ValidCertificate_ExpectedValuesDuringCallback_Urls ( ) : IEnumerable
return IEnumerable

Property Details

CertificateValidationServers public_oe static_oe property

public static object[][] CertificateValidationServers
return object[][]

CertificateValidationServersAndExpectedPolicies public_oe static_oe property

public static object[][] CertificateValidationServersAndExpectedPolicies
return object[][]